It's typical to come across driving schools with blended reviews. Here's how to navigate this:
Look for Trends: A few negative reviews don't signify bad quality. Rather, search for trends gradually. If numerous individuals report comparable issues (like tough scheduling), it's worth noting.
Consider the Source: Reviews from trainees with different backgrounds or levels of driving experience might supply varying insights. For instance, a student who was initially nervous might rank a school lower compared to someone with prior experience.
Engage With Critics: Don't think twice to reach out to schools to attend to any criticisms you find. Their responses can illustrate customer support quality.

3. Are unfavorable reviews always bad?
Not necessarily. Some negative reviews might show personal opinions or unique situations. It's important to examine how the school addresses concerns and if other reviews counterbalance them.
4. Should I trust online scores?
Yes, however with caution. Scores and reviews can be controlled. Cross-reference multiple sources to make sure trustworthiness.
5. Can I tour the school before enrolling?
Many driving schools motivate prospective students to visit in individual to assess the environment and fulfill instructors, providing you with an opportunity to ask questions directly.
